#724630 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#724630 is composed of 44.7% red, 27.5%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.6% magenta, 57.9%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 20 degrees, a saturation of 40.7% and a lightness of 31.8%. #724630 color hex could be obtained by blending #e48c60 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#724630
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040202 is the darkest color, while #fbf7f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#724630
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#53504f is the less saturated color, while #9e3704 is the most saturated one.
